The Digital Mental Health Market was valued at USD 24.44 billion in 2025 and is projected to grow to USD 28.82 billion in 2026, with a CAGR of 19.02%, reaching USD 82.76 billion by 2032.
| KEY MARKET STATISTICS | |
|---|---|
| Base Year [2025] | USD 24.44 billion |
| Estimated Year [2026] | USD 28.82 billion |
| Forecast Year [2032] | USD 82.76 billion |
| CAGR (%) | 19.02% |

United States tariff adjustments slated for 2025 are poised to influence the digital mental health supply chain in several key ways. First, the imposition of higher duties on electronic components and medical devices could elevate the production costs of wearable monitoring solutions, leading manufacturers to reassess sourcing strategies or pursue domestic assembly. In parallel, software providers reliant on cloud infrastructure hosted in cross-border data centers may encounter increased operational expenses, prompting a shift toward local cloud service deployment or renegotiation of service contracts.
Furthermore, these trade measures are expected to impact strategic partnerships and procurement cycles. Organizations may accelerate diversification of their supplier networks to mitigate exposure to tariff-driven price fluctuations, while research and development teams could prioritize modular hardware designs that accommodate alternative component options. Simultaneously, domestic policy incentives aimed at bolstering local manufacturing capabilities may emerge, offering subsidy frameworks to offset tariff burdens. Collectively, these dynamics will shape cost structures, time-to-market considerations, and the competitive positioning of solutions designed to support mental health assessment, monitoring, and intervention.
Critical segmentation insights reveal the multifaceted nature of demand within the digital mental health arena. When analyzing solution offerings, the gamut extends from AI-driven chatbots and virtual assistants that provide on-demand emotional support to comprehensive teletherapy and telemedicine platforms, sophisticated software and mobile applications catering to cognitive behavioral techniques, and wearable devices that continuously monitor physiological indicators of stress and mood fluctuations. Each offering addresses unique user engagement paradigms and technological integration requirements.
Equally important is the influence of age group distinctions, as adults typically seek self-guided interventions and corporate-sponsored programs, whereas children and adolescents benefit from gamified interfaces and parental oversight, and geriatric users often require simplified interfaces and integration with remote monitoring in clinical settings. Pricing model diversity further underscores adoption variability: freemium structures drive trial usage among price-sensitive individuals, one-time license fees appeal to enterprise clients seeking predictable budgeting, pay-per-use options align with episodic care scenarios, and subscription models foster ongoing engagement and revenue predictability.
Deployment considerations play a pivotal role in organizational decision making, with cloud-native solutions offering scalability and remote access, while on-premise installations address data sovereignty and compliance imperatives. Therapeutic applications span a broad spectrum-from anxiety and stress management to depression and mood disorder treatment, encompassing specialized protocols for eating disorders, obsessive-compulsive disorder, post-traumatic stress disorder, schizophrenia, and substance abuse-each requiring tailored content, clinical oversight, and outcome measurement frameworks. Finally, end users range from corporates integrating mental health resources into employee wellness portfolios, educational institutions embedding digital support into student services, government and nonprofit sectors expanding community outreach, hospitals and clinics enhancing remote patient care, to individuals seeking self-managed mental well-being solutions.
Regional insights highlight divergent trajectories shaped by infrastructure maturity, policy frameworks, and cultural nuances. In the Americas, robust digital health ecosystems are underpinned by advanced reimbursement infrastructures, high smartphone penetration, and widespread corporate wellness adoption. These factors have fueled collaborations between payers, providers, and technology firms to integrate mental health services into existing care pathways, driving innovation in user engagement and outcome tracking.
Across Europe, the Middle East, and Africa, regulatory heterogeneity presents both challenges and opportunities. Stringent data protection standards in Western Europe coexist with emerging public-sector initiatives in parts of the Middle East and Africa aimed at closing mental health access gaps. This mosaic of regulatory and funding environments has prompted solutions that emphasize compliance, multilingual interfaces, and culturally relevant content, while regional startups leverage government partnerships to pilot community-driven programs.
In the Asia-Pacific region, rapid urbanization and rising digital literacy have catalyzed adoption of teletherapy and mobile mental health applications. Government incentives for healthcare digitization, combined with growing consumer acceptance of technology-mediated interventions, have supported the rise of local innovators. Yet varying levels of infrastructure and regulatory oversight necessitate adaptable deployment strategies, including hybrid models that blend online and offline care delivery.
